Understanding This Legal Service

This service helps businesses pursue owed payments from other businesses through structured demand letters, negotiations, and, when necessary, formal proceedings.

The process emphasizes speed, accuracy, and compliance with state and federal debt collection guidelines.

Definition and Explanation

Business-to-business collections involve pursuing payment from another business entity for goods or services provided, typically starting with direct outreach and escalating only as needed.

Key Elements and Processes

Initial assessment, lawful demand letters, negotiated payment terms, and, when required, enforcement actions—all managed to protect your commercial relationships while pursuing results.

Key Terms and Glossary

Key terms used in this service are defined below to help clients understand the process.

Accounts Receivable (A/R)

Money owed to a business by its customers for approved invoices.

Litigation

A formal legal action filed in court to obtain a judgment and collect on a debt.

Demand Letter

A formal written notice requesting payment from a debtor with a payment deadline.

Settlement

An agreement to resolve a debt for a specified amount and terms.

Service Pro Tips

Keep clear records

Maintain accurate invoices and define clear payment terms upfront.

Communicate early and often

Reach out promptly at the first sign of delinquency and document all interactions.

Know the law

Follow applicable debt collection guidelines in California to protect your rights and reputation.
